    You can train on literally anything. I suggest slayer, it's a very good way to learn the EOC and get major melee exp. As for abilities, you'll want 5-6 "basic" abilities (build adrenaline), these should come from the attack/strength ability book, 2 "threshold" attacks from either att/str ability books and then 1-2 ultimates.
    Gear, just wear the same as before eoc. Void works well.

    Bandos/torva,fury,barrows gloves, dragon/steadfire boots, neit/torva helm, skillcape/firecape/tokhaar-kal for armour.

    Weapon.. Chaotics are still good as long as you know weaknesses against monsters (for example, fire giants are weak to slash, CLS) Or if you have a ton of money, Drygore weapons are unbelievable. Godswords are still really good 2 handers, but you'll have to setup a new action bar for 2 handed abilities.
